IEEE Standard for a Precision Clock Synchronization Protocol for Networked Measurement and Control Systems Amendment 2: Master-Slave Optional Alternative Terminology
IEEE Std 1588g-2022 (Amendment to IEEE Std 1588-2019 as amended by IEEE Std 1588b-2022)
Year: 2023
Abstract: This amendment to IEEE Std 1588-2019 identifies alternative terms for “master” and “slave” used in implementations or PTP profiles; identifies alternative names for port state names; and identifies abbreviations for clock roles or port states.
